Home
last modified time | relevance | path

Searched refs:fence_finish (Results 1 – 25 of 51) sorted by relevance

123

/external/mesa3d/src/gallium/auxiliary/util/
Du_tests.c562 pass = pass && screen->fence_finish(screen, NULL, buf_fence, 0); in test_sync_file_fences()
563 pass = pass && screen->fence_finish(screen, NULL, tex_fence, 0); in test_sync_file_fences()
564 pass = pass && screen->fence_finish(screen, NULL, re_buf_fence, 0); in test_sync_file_fences()
565 pass = pass && screen->fence_finish(screen, NULL, re_tex_fence, 0); in test_sync_file_fences()
566 pass = pass && screen->fence_finish(screen, NULL, merged_fence, 0); in test_sync_file_fences()
567 pass = pass && screen->fence_finish(screen, NULL, final_fence, 0); in test_sync_file_fences()
/external/mesa3d/src/gallium/auxiliary/pipebuffer/
Dpb_buffer_fenced.h94 int (*fence_finish)( struct pb_fence_ops *ops, member
/external/mesa3d/src/gallium/drivers/softpipe/
Dsp_fence.c58 screen->fence_finish = softpipe_fence_finish; in softpipe_init_screen_fence_funcs()
Dsp_flush.c156 pipe->screen->fence_finish(pipe->screen, NULL, fence, in softpipe_flush_resource()
/external/mesa3d/src/gallium/state_trackers/clover/core/
Devent.cpp149 else if (!screen->fence_finish(screen, NULL, _fence, 0)) in status()
176 !screen->fence_finish(screen, NULL, _fence, PIPE_TIMEOUT_INFINITE)) in wait()
/external/mesa3d/src/gallium/drivers/vc4/
Dvc4_fence.c92 screen->base.fence_finish = vc4_fence_finish; in vc4_fence_init()
/external/mesa3d/src/gallium/drivers/vc5/
Dvc5_fence.c92 screen->base.fence_finish = vc5_fence_finish; in vc5_fence_init()
/external/mesa3d/src/gallium/winsys/i915/drm/
Di915_drm_fence.c86 idws->base.fence_finish = i915_drm_fence_finish; in i915_drm_winsys_init_fence_functions()
/external/mesa3d/src/gallium/drivers/llvmpipe/
Dlp_flush.c85 pipe->screen->fence_finish(pipe->screen, NULL, fence, in llvmpipe_finish()
/external/mesa3d/src/gallium/state_trackers/dri/
Ddri_helpers.c195 return screen->fence_finish(screen, NULL, fence->pipe_fence, timeout); in dri2_client_wait_sync()
201 return screen->fence_finish(screen, NULL, pipe_fence, timeout); in dri2_client_wait_sync()
/external/mesa3d/src/gallium/drivers/rbug/
Drbug_screen.c275 return screen->fence_finish(screen, ctx, fence, timeout); in rbug_screen_fence_finish()
323 rb_screen->base.fence_finish = rbug_screen_fence_finish; in rbug_screen_create()
/external/mesa3d/src/gallium/state_trackers/vdpau/
Dpresentation.c327 screen->fence_finish(screen, NULL, surf->fence, PIPE_TIMEOUT_INFINITE); in vlVdpPresentationQueueBlockUntilSurfaceIdle()
369 if (screen->fence_finish(screen, NULL, surf->fence, 0)) { in vlVdpPresentationQueueQuerySurfaceStatus()
/external/mesa3d/src/gallium/drivers/i915/
Di915_screen.c548 return is->iws->fence_finish(is->iws, fence) == 1; in i915_fence_finish()
635 is->base.fence_finish = i915_fence_finish; in i915_screen_create()
Di915_winsys.h247 int (*fence_finish)(struct i915_winsys *iws, member
/external/virglrenderer/src/gallium/include/pipe/
Dp_screen.h208 boolean (*fence_finish)( struct pipe_screen *screen, member
/external/mesa3d/src/gallium/drivers/etnaviv/
Detnaviv_fence.c124 pscreen->fence_finish = etna_screen_fence_finish; in etna_fence_screen_init()
/external/mesa3d/src/gallium/drivers/swr/
Dswr_fence.cpp146 p_screen->fence_finish = swr_fence_finish; in swr_fence_init()
/external/mesa3d/src/mesa/state_tracker/
Dst_cb_flush.c69 st->pipe->screen->fence_finish(st->pipe->screen, NULL, fence, in st_finish()
Dst_cb_syncobj.c115 if (screen->fence_finish(screen, pipe, fence, timeout)) { in st_client_wait_sync()
/external/mesa3d/src/gallium/include/pipe/
Dp_screen.h296 boolean (*fence_finish)(struct pipe_screen *screen, member
/external/mesa3d/src/gallium/drivers/ddebug/
Ddd_screen.c346 return screen->fence_finish(screen, ctx, fence, timeout); in dd_screen_fence_finish()
550 SCR_INIT(fence_finish); in ddebug_screen_create()
/external/mesa3d/src/gallium/drivers/svga/
Dsvga_context.c401 svga->pipe.screen->fence_finish(svga->pipe.screen, NULL, fence, in svga_context_flush()
426 screen->fence_finish(screen, NULL, fence, PIPE_TIMEOUT_INFINITE); in svga_context_finish()
/external/mesa3d/src/gallium/drivers/trace/
Dtr_screen.c514 result = screen->fence_finish(screen, ctx, fence, timeout); in trace_screen_fence_finish()
655 tr_scr->base.fence_finish = trace_screen_fence_finish; in trace_screen_create()
/external/mesa3d/src/gallium/winsys/svga/drm/
Dpb_buffer_simple_fenced.c316 finished = ops->fence_finish(ops, fenced_buf->fence, 0); in fenced_buffer_finish_locked()
379 signaled = ops->fence_finish(ops, fenced_buf->fence, 0); in fenced_manager_check_signalled_locked()
/external/mesa3d/src/gallium/drivers/nouveau/
Dnouveau_screen.c241 pscreen->fence_finish = nouveau_screen_fence_finish; in nouveau_screen_init()

123